Output 8ecdbb8e118173f457f7fbbb7e4b2874b682708a58cb773967e40ef12d90b150:9

value
1022005828
script pubkey
OP_0 OP_PUSHBYTES_20 26e35aecc8d120bc9bad9ba93b603abc69f9441d
address
tb1qym344mxg6ystexadnw5nkcp6h35lj3qatgxtzu
transaction
8ecdbb8e118173f457f7fbbb7e4b2874b682708a58cb773967e40ef12d90b150
confirmations
131424
spent
true